1. The Ultra-Volume High Pony
Okay but this look? It’s the ultimate ‘bouncy, full of volume’ dream girl energy. The volume high ponytail is completely dominating my Pinterest feed because it turns that tired day-two hair into something sculptural and stunning. Forget flat ponytails; this summer, we are elevating it with serious intention.
This look is about gloss and control. When I want a high pony that doesn’t just hang there, I flip my head over and gather all that long hair at the very crown of my head. For extra summer texture and that viral, voluminous high pony that just swooshes, I set the waves with a sea salt spray before pulling it up.
You want a thick, strong clear elastic to keep this bad boy completely secure against the heat. To really elevate this easy hairstyle, take a small sliver of hair from the pony and wrap it around the elastic to hide it. Why people love it: it keeps all your hair secured, while still showcasing your long length. It’s a timeless, trendy hairstyle that never fails.
2. Twisted Baby Braids + Waves
This look is the definition of low-maintenance glam, giving you that “just came from a festival” coolness with zero stress. The twisted baby braids are everywhere on Pinterest, precisely because they add that small, polished detail to your long, natural summer waves. It’s perfect for capturing that relaxed, ethereal, free-spirited summer vibe. If comfort and style had a baby, it would be this hairstyle idea.
This look is about gloss and control. Start with your natural summer texture, allowing it to air-dry with some beach spray for those cool beach waves. Grab two tiny, one-inch sections of your long hair right at the front and create two classic three-strand baby braids. When I do this, I secure them with the tiniest clear elastics so they disappear.
You can create more than two, which is very popular on Pinterest. Why people love it: it keeps the hair out of your face (the priority!) while letting you rock those gorgeous summer lengths. It’s flirty, versatile, and instantly elevates a simple sundress.
3. The Perfect Messy Claw Clip Bun
Okay but this look? Absolute main character energy. The messy claw clip bun is the savior of every girl with long hair when the temperature hits 90, converting it into a cool, cascading waterfall effect. It’s that tricky balance of “I just threw this up” and “I’m actually a stylish Parisian girl on her way to a gallery opening.” Effortless hair that still looks put-together? Yes please.
This look is about gloss and control. Gather all your lovely long hair at the nape of your neck and twist it up towards the crown. The essential part of this simple claw clip bun is how you secure it—using a large, tortoise shell claw clip and pulling face-framing pieces loose to soften the structure.
For that extra oomph, pull a couple of face-framing pieces loose in the front and use a wave spray on the loose ends for texture. Who doesn’t want hair that looks expensive but costs zero effort? Why people love it: it keeps all that hair up and off your body, making it ideal for high-humidity days.
